How do I subscribe using KDE Konqueror?

0

Users of KDE’s desktop environment with Konqueror (KDE’s web browser) and Korganizer (part of KDE’s PIM suite) installed can, by default, click on a Subscribe link (webcal://) and a temp copy of the Calendar will be downloaded and opened in Korganizer. It’s also possible to preview a calendar in Korganizer without subscribing &mdash just right click on a Subscribe link and choose “Preview in Korganizer”. Alternately, if you wish to view calendars directly from Konqueror, just enable the embedded calendar viewer: • Launch Konqueror. • Go to the ‘Settings’ menu item. • Select the ‘Configure Konqueror’ menu item. • Choose ‘File Associations’. • Type ‘ics’ in the ‘Find filename pattern:’ field. • Choose ‘calendar’. • Click the ‘Embedding’ tab. • Finally, make sure ‘Show file in embedded viewer’ is selected. • Click ‘OK’. • That’s it.
